Chance the Rapper’s Birthday Party Raises $100,000 for Charity

Chance the Rapper celebrated his 24th birthday Sunday, but, of course, he also made sure that he did something good for his Chicago community. Dubbed “Chance the Birthday,” the party was held at Studio Paris Nightclub, and it raised $100,000 for his charity, SocialWorks, which aims to empower young people through the arts, education and civic engagement while fostering leadership, accessibility and positivity among youths throughout Chicago.

Chance posted the invite to his party on Instagram and noted that the proceeds from tickets purchased would benefit the organization.
